3
respostas

[DÚVIDA]Tabela superior e tabela inferior

Vocês conseguiriam explicar com outro exemplo se possível, a questão de tabela superior e inferior. Foi falado na quantidade de linhas, mas não ficou muito claro, pois a tabela de vendedores tem mais linhas do que a de notas fiscais e não o contrário como é falado no vídeo.

3 respostas

Estudante,

Posso tentar te explicar de outra forma?

Seguinte... duas tabelas podem se relacionar. Existem três formas delas fazerem isso:

  • Relacionamento 1 para 1 - cada registro de uma tabela se relaciona com um único registro de outra tabela;
  • Relacionamento 1 para N - cada registro de uma tabela se relaciona com vários registros de outra tabela;
  • Relacionamento N para N - vários registros de uma tabela se relacionam com vários registros de outra tabela;

Então no caso acima, o relacionamento é "1-N", motivo:

Um vendedor pode ter gerado zero ou várias notas fiscais, pois ele pode NÃO ter vendido nada (no dia, por exemplo) e pode ser que ele vendeu para várias pessoas e gerou várias notas fiscais.

Já a Nota Fiscal pertence a um e somente um vendedor. Estamos considerando que é obrigatório que a Nota Fiscal tenha um vendedor, mas ela NÃO pode ter mais que um vendedor, quero dizer, somente um vendedor fez aquela venda.

Abaixo alguns links com alguns exemplos:

===============================================================

Exemplo Prático: Regras e Tipos de Relacionamentos - SQL Server 2008 - Parte 3

Neste artigo veremos os terceiro tipo de relacionamento do SQL Server. Veremos também exemplos práticos dos três tipos de relacionamentos abordados até aqui.

https://www.devmedia.com.br/exemplo-pratico-regras-e-tipos-de-relacionamentos-sql-server-2008-parte-3/18409

===============================================================

SQL SERVER - RELACIONAMENTO 1:N

https://pt.stackoverflow.com/questions/279077/sql-server-relacionamento-1n

===============================================================

Gustavo Maia Aguiar

Artigos, dicas e algumas reflexões sobre o SQL Server

Mapeando dependências entre tabelas

Publicado em 12/09/2008

https://gustavomaiaaguiar.wordpress.com/2008/09/12/mapeando-dependencias-entre-tabelas/

===============================================================

Precisamos falar sobre relacionamentos de tabelas

https://www.linkedin.com/pulse/precisamos-falar-sobre-relacionamentos-de-tabelas-da-silva-j%25C3%25BAnior/

===============================================================

[]'S,

Fabio I.

Excelente explicação e indicação de assuntos abordados.

Muito obrigada!

Estudante!

Por favor, não esqueça de fechar o tópico e se te ajudei, por favor me pontue.

Obrigado!

Fabio I.